Abstract

To ensure health and safety, and understand the heavy metal content, residual chlorine content and PH value in water real-time, we designed a new intelligent water quality monitoring system based on STM32F103 micro control embedded system and nRF24L01 wireless communication module. The system uses a mode of master and slave station system program. As the master chip of the slave station, STM32F103 realizes the collection and data processing of heavy metal, chlorine, organic matter and microorganisms in the water through various sensors. At the same time, the nRF24L01 wireless communication module not only sends the data to the master station for displaying real-time, can also send the master station as a gateway to the mobile client.
